#e5114f hex color
In a RGB color space, hex #e5114f is composed of 89.8% red, 6.7% green and 31%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 92.6% magenta, 65.5% yellow and 10.2% black. It has a hue angle of 342.5 degrees, a saturation of 86.2% and a lightness of 48.2%. #e5114f color hex could be obtained by blending #ff229e with #cb0000. Closest websafe color is: #cc0066.

● #e5114f color description : Vivid pink.
The hexadecimal color #e5114f has RGB values of R:229, G:17, B:79 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.93, Y:0.66, K:0.1. Its decimal value is 15012175.
